Introduction

Let's celebrate World Sports Journalists Day on July 2 by recognizing the important role that sports writers and journalists play in informing sports fans about their favorite teams and players! This special day was created to commemorate the founding of the International Sports Press Association back in 1924. For over 90 years, these dedicated professionals have been bringing us the latest news, insights and analysis from around the world. WHY THIS DAY MATTERS

Why World Sports Journalists Day is Important

Sports journalism promotes healthy competition

By promoting equal coverage of all sporting leagues, sports journalists help level the playing field between professional and amateur athletes. This allows both minor league teams and major league franchises to receive fair and equal coverage and encourages healthy competition across the board.

Sports journalists provide factual, accurate information

In a world where it's increasingly difficult to separate fact from fiction, sports journalists work hard to provide accurate and up-to-date information to the public. They give us insights into our favorite teams and athletes as well as an understanding of the greater context of professional sports.

Sports journalists encourage fan engagement

Sports journalists often conduct interviews with players and coaches that spark conversation among fans. Through these conversations, fans are able to gain knowledge about their favorite teams and engage in meaningful dialogue. This encourages a more involved fan base and allows them to become more knowledgeable about the sport.
